The project took place from April 3 to 7, 2017. Thanks to "Living Books," we succeeded in involving more than 320 young people from the Prešov and Košice Self-governing Regions in the current events in Ukraine.
This interactive project, organized by the Gen WE civil association, provided an opportunity to hear authentic experiences of young people from Transcarpathian Ukraine who had personal experience with the conflict in their country. At the same time, it created a space for open discussion and argumentation. It pointed out the lack of critical thinking and the need for verification of information available to the public in the media.
The Ukrainian participants presented their views to students of 7 secondary schools in Svidník, Prešov, Levoča, and Košice, as well as to students of the Faculty of Arts at UPJŠ. Their personal stories included diverse experiences, ranging from the Maidan revolution and studying in Crimea during its occupation to experiences from a war environment.
